It’s been 26 years since the San Antonio Spurs drafted Tim Duncan with the first pick, and nine years since the last Spurs Championship. The last time San Antonio got to celebrate collectively as a city was when Manu Ginobili blocked James Hardens shot in the 2017 playoffs. Spurs fans and the city of San Antonio have a great reason to celebrate again. Tuesday evening the Spurs won the 2023 NBA Draft Lottery. As the apparent number 1 pick the Spurs will add Victor Wembenyama to the lineup next season. The 7’5” French power forward is arguably the most significant draft prospect in NBA history. It may take a season to adjust to the increased workload of an 82-game NBA season. However, he is expected to be the NBA’s best player by his third season.
